Which companies in Oregon sponsor visas for office managers?
Larger employers with dedicated HR teams are most likely to sponsor office managers in Oregon. Organizations like Nike, Intel, Oregon Health & Science University, Providence Health, and PeaceHealth have documented histories of sponsoring administrative and operations roles. Mid-sized tech firms in the Portland metro area also sponsor periodically, though smaller businesses rarely have the infrastructure to navigate the sponsorship process for this role category.
Which visa types are most common for office manager roles in Oregon?
The H-1B visa is the most common sponsorship path for office managers in Oregon, provided the role requires a bachelor's degree in a specific field such as business administration or operations management. The L-1A is an option for candidates transferring from a foreign affiliate of an Oregon-based employer into a managerial capacity. TN visa status is available to Canadian and Mexican nationals in qualifying management roles under the USMCA agreement.
Which cities in Oregon have the most office manager sponsorship jobs?
Portland accounts for the majority of office manager sponsorship activity in Oregon, driven by its concentration of corporate headquarters, healthcare systems, and technology employers. The Hillsboro area, home to Intel's large campus, is also a notable hub. Salem generates demand from state government contractors and healthcare organizations. Eugene sees moderate activity, largely tied to the University of Oregon and affiliated medical and administrative operations.

Are there any Oregon-specific considerations for office managers seeking visa sponsorship?
Oregon's prevailing wage requirements under the H-1B program are set at the Department of Labor's wage levels for the Portland-Vancouver-Hillsboro metropolitan area, which reflects the region's relatively high cost of living compared to rural Oregon. Candidates with backgrounds in healthcare administration or technology operations align well with Oregon's dominant industries. University pipelines through Oregon State University and the University of Oregon also channel international graduates into administrative roles at affiliated employers.
What is the prevailing wage for sponsored office manager jobs in Oregon?
U.S. employers sponsoring a visa must pay at least the prevailing wage, which is what workers in the same role, area, and experience level typically earn. The Department of Labor sets this rate to make sure companies aren't hiring foreign workers simply because they'd accept lower pay than a U.S. worker. It varies by job title, location, and experience. You can look up current prevailing wage rates for any occupation and location using the OFLC Wage Search page.
